The Vision of a Founder

Sonderbar is defined by the legacy of its founder, Bill Hardie of  Australia, whose lifelong dedication to the Dachshund established a standard of excellence that remains our cornerstone. His principles of integrity and hard work are the threads that weave through every generation we raise.

The Foundation: 1961–1963

The journey began in 1961 with Bill's first Miniature Smooth, Ch. Windswept Sunday Best, gifted by Steve and Sherry Pausey. In 1963, her litter with Ch. Windswept Hold Me Close established a foundational lineage so influential that the vast majority of Sonderbar pedigrees today—over sixty years later—can be traced back to that single, extraordinary pairing.

A Lifetime of Achievement

Bill’s pursuit of perfection and keen eye for quality resulted in 171 dogs achieving the titles of Champion, Grand Champion, or Supreme Champion. His commitment to the breed's future also led him to personally import eight dogs, ensuring the Sonderbar line remained at the forefront of international standards.
